Where

Jobs full-time for plm business systems analyst in Houston (1 jobs)

Company
Period
Schedule
Source
Sort by:
  • In Technologies Inc
  • Houston
Description: Role: Engineering & PLM Business Systems Analyst (BSA) Job Location: San Francisco ... a highly motivated Engineering & PLM Business System Analyst (BSA) to collaborate with business and IT teams ...
11 days ago